Optimal frequency band interval to increase optical temporal coherence of thermal light

Abstract: A new optimized band-pass filter for wavelengths is proposed to increase the optical temporal coherence of thermal light. The choice of parameters for this filter is based on solving an optimization problem for finding the most intensely emitted frequency interval in the black-body radiation spectrum. The calculated frequency interval is also the narrowest band for the coherence filter for a given value of the total transmitted energy.
